Обратился клиент с просьбой произвести обновление сервера MySQL версии 5.5 до 5.6 или выше, так как его CMS (Bitrix) требует при установке. Но в стандартных репозиториях CentOS 7 еще нет указанной версии.
Сейчас на примере покажу процесс обновления через стандартный репозиторий MariaDB. И так поехали.
- Создаем резервные копии всех БД сервера.
- Удаляем mysql в ISPmanager 5 Lite. Возможности — Сервер СУБД MySQL и жмем Отключить. Это удалит пакет ispmanager-pkg-mysql.
- Добавляем репозиторий MariaDB:
nano /etc/yum.repos.d/mariadb.repo
# MariaDB 10.4 CentOS repository list - created 2020-04-10 07:06 UTC
# http://downloads.mariadb.org/mariadb/repositories/
[mariadb]
name = MariaDB
baseurl = http://yum.mariadb.org/10.4/centos7-amd64
gpgkey=https://yum.mariadb.org/RPM-GPG-KEY-MariaDB
gpgcheck=1
4. Останавливаем сервер mysql:
systemctl stop mariadb
5. Запускаем обновление MariaDB командой:
yum upgrade MariaDB-server

Подтверждаем и дожидаемся окончания работы yum.
6. После окончания обновления, запускаем mysql сервер:
systemctl start mariadb
7. Проверяем статус
systemctl status mariadb
8. Если все в порядке завершаем обновление:
mysql_upgrade

9. Осталось в ISPmanager 5 Lite установить пакет MySQL для работы с панелью.
Заходим в Возможности — Выбираем Сервер СУБД MySQL и жмем Установить.

10. Обновление закончено, проверяем что все БД в панели на месте и все работает нормально.

На этом все) Всем удачи…
13,603 всего просмотров, 9 за сегодня